
The application window to take part in the prestigious 2019 Somerset County Guy Fawkes carnival processions is set to open on Monday 1 July.
With the start of the Guy Fawkes carnival season just under 20 weeks away, potential entrants will be enable to take part in the popular carnivals by simply completing an online electronic entry form, which will be accessible from both the official SCGFCA website (www.somersetcountycarnivals.com) and the Bridgwater Carnival website (www.bridgwatercarnival.org.uk) from 1st July.
The standardised entry form enables entrants at a click of a button to apply to take part in the eight affiliated Somerset County Guy Fawkes carnivals – Bridgwater, Burnham on Sea, Weston Super Mare, North Petherton, Midsomer Norton, Shepton Mallet, Wells and Glastonbury.

Away from the razzmatazz of the lights and music, the carnival processions also play a massive role in Somerset by raising thousands of pounds for charities, community groups and non for profit organisations. In 2018 alone the street collections at the eight SCGFCA carnivals raised over £100,000 for good causes.
The closing date for applying to take part in the carnivals is Sunday 1 September, and those who are unable to complete an online entry form can still obtain a paper copy by contacting Dave Croker on 01278 421795 or at dave@bridgwatercarnival.org.uk.
